What is Dhamani Insurance?
Dhamani Insurance Oman is a national digital health platform that enables electronic communication between healthcare providers, insurance companies, and other stakeholders in the healthcare ecosystem.
The platform is designed to support:
- Electronic claims processing
- Insurance eligibility verification
- Insurance authorization management
- Healthcare claims management
- Healthcare interoperability
- Digital healthcare transformation
- Insurance claims automation
By creating standardized communication channels, Dhamani helps healthcare organizations reduce administrative burdens and improve operational efficiency.
Healthcare providers can exchange clinical and financial information securely while complying with Oman healthcare regulations and healthcare standards.

How Does Dhamani Insurance Work?
Many healthcare providers ask:
How does Dhamani Insurance work?
Dhamani acts as a digital bridge between healthcare providers and insurance companies.
The process generally includes:
Patient Eligibility Verification
Before treatment begins, providers can verify a patient’s insurance coverage electronically.
This helps:
- Confirm coverage instantly
- Reduce billing disputes
- Improve patient satisfaction
- Avoid unnecessary claim denials
Insurance Authorization
Some procedures require approval before treatment.
Through Dhamani, providers can:
- Submit authorization requests electronically
- Receive faster responses
- Track approval status
- Reduce administrative delays
Electronic Claims Submission
After services are delivered, claims are submitted digitally.
The system supports:
- Standardized claim formats
- Faster processing
- Reduced paperwork
- Better claim tracking
Claims Adjudication
Insurance companies review submitted claims and communicate outcomes electronically.
This helps providers:
- Identify rejected claims quickly
- Resolve issues faster
- Improve reimbursement cycles
Payment Processing
Approved claims move through the reimbursement process more efficiently, helping healthcare providers maintain healthy cash flow.
